The Salem witch trials were merely one violent tempest in a series of fierce community storms that date back before the 1660s. While less than two dozen alleged witches were slain in Salem, over ten thousand people were executed for witchcraft in Europe during the Sixteenth and Seventeenth centuries.

What caused the Salem witch trials of 1692? This question has been asked for over 300 years. The simple question does not have a simple answer. The answer is difficult because there are numerous factors and events that fueled the beginning of the witch trials.
